The Health and Environmental Dangers of Improper E-Waste Disposal
Inappropriate disposal of e-waste creates considerable environmental and health dangers that are commonly ignored. Hazardous materials including lead, mercury, and cadmium are frequently present in electronic waste and may seep into soil and water sources, polluting ecosystems and threatening wildlife. These toxic compounds have the potential to concentrate throughout the food chain, presenting grave dangers to human well-being.
Alongside environmental degradation, being exposed to e-waste toxins can result in a range of health problems, including disorders of the nervous system, respiratory complications, and even cancer. Workers involved in informal recycling activities are particularly at risk, frequently without safety equipment and proper training.
The combined effect of inappropriate electronic waste disposal goes beyond immediate health concerns, contributing to prolonged environmental challenges such as habitat degradation and biodiversity decline. As the use of electronic devices continues to grow, the need to address these hazards is becoming more vital for the health of humanity and the natural environment.

Accredited Recycling Centers
Sorting e-waste is merely the first step in a complete recycling plan. The following phase involves utilizing certified recycling facilities, which follow strict guidelines for eco-friendly processing. These facilities assure that dangerous substances, such as lead and mercury, are managed safely, lowering the risk of environmental contamination. Certification typically includes guidelines established by organizations like R2 and e-Stewards certification bodies, which encourage responsible recycling methods. By selecting certified facilities, users can confirm that their e-waste is handled appropriately, with useful materials reclaimed and toxic components discarded responsibly. This not only contributes to eco-friendly initiatives but also supports the resource recovery economy, underscoring the importance of proper electronic waste management in today's technology-driven society.
How to Prepare Your Devices for Responsible Recycling
Readying electronic devices for responsible recycling includes several key steps that ensure data security and environmental safety. As a first step, users should secure important data and then perform a factory reset on their devices to remove personal information. This confirms that sensitive data can no longer be retrieved by unauthorized individuals. Next, it is crucial to disconnect any batteries or accessories, as these parts may need special handling.
After that, users should wipe down the devices to remove any personal identifiers, such as adhesive labels or stickers. Lastly, individuals should assemble all needed cables and original packaging, if accessible, to streamline the recycling process. By implementing these measures, the likelihood of data breaches is reduced, and the devices are readied for responsible recycling, thus helping create a more sustainable environment. Adhering to these precautions supports safe e-waste disposal practices.
Where to Find E-Waste Recycling Centers
Where can people find reputable e-waste recycling centers near them? An efficient strategy is to utilize web-based platforms tailored View more to meet this need. Platforms like Earth911 and the e-Stewards Directory enable people to find nearby recycling centers by inputting their postal code. In addition, many municipalities provide information on designated e-waste drop-off locations through their official websites or waste management departments. Nearby electronic stores often participate in recycling programs, hosting collection drives or accepting in-store returns. Community organizations and non-profits sometimes organize e-waste recycling drives periodically, creating an easy opportunity for local inhabitants. Beyond that, checking with regional sustainability groups can yield valuable insights into local centers and recommended approaches. By examining these resources, individuals can ensure they conscientiously manage their electronic refuse while promoting a greener future.

Is It Possible to Recycle E-Waste Using Standard Garbage Services?
Recycling e-waste through regular garbage services is generally not advisable. Numerous local governments have established rules mandating that e-waste be taken to approved recycling facilities to avoid environmental damage and ensure safe management of hazardous components.
Are There Fees Associated With E-Waste Recycling?
Yes, there can be costs involved in e-waste recycling. Many facilities charge for certain items or services, while a number of local municipalities offer no-cost programs. Individuals should research options to understand potential costs before recycling.
How Does Secure Data Wiping Work on Devices Before Recycling?
Data is securely wiped from devices utilizing advanced software that overwrites existing information multiple times, ensuring total data removal. As another option, the physical destruction of storage media can also be employed to eliminate the possibility of data recovery ahead of the recycling process.
